The correct option is: (C) 13.9 N.
Below you see the free body diagram of the object, at the instant when the string on the left breaks. It is assumed in the figure that the tension in the string is represented by F and the weight of the object by W.
236-1779_15.PNG
The net force acting on the object in the horizontal direction is:

236-2047_16.PNG
Therefore the net force in the horizontal direction is 9.8 N.
Similarly, the net force acting the vertical direction is:
236-1443_17.PNG
Therefore, the net force in the vertical direction is 9.8 N.
The magnitude of net force on the object is:
236-125_18.PNG
Therefore, the net force on the object is 13.9 N, and (C) is the correct option.
